In accordance with the National Environmental Policy Act of 1969, as amended, and the Federal Energy Regulatory Commission's (Commission) regulations (18 CFR Part 380), the Commission's staff have reviewed an application for non-project use of project lands and waters at the Keowee-Jocassee Hydroelectric Project (FERC No. 2503) and have prepared an Environmental Assessment (EA) on the application. The project consists of two reservoirs, Lake Jocassee and Lake Keowee. The proposed site for non-project use is in Oconee County, South Carolina, located on Lake Keowee. Lake Keowee is located on the Keowee River.

Specifically, the project licensee (Duke Power) has requested Commission approval to permit Keowee Town Houses, LLC, to construct and operate a commercial/residential marina on Lake Keowee. The marina will include 10 cluster docks with a total of 56 boat slips, and will be used privately by the residents of The Towne Homes at Keowee subdivision. In the EA, Commission staff analyzed probable environmental effects of the proposed marina improvements and have concluded that approval of the proposal, with appropriate environmental measures, would not constitute a major Federal action significantly affecting the quality of the human environment.
